What is a continuous glucose monitor BloodVitals home monitor (CGM)? Continuous glucose screens had been originally developed in the 1980s to assist diabetics keep tabs on their blood glucose, or blood sugar, ranges. People with diabetes have trouble making insulin, a hormone secreted by the pancreas that permits glucose to be utilized by cells for vitality. Glucose then stays within the bloodstream, preserving blood sugar ranges excessive over time. Chronic high blood sugar can also harm the kidneys, coronary heart, and BloodVitals test nervous system. While CGMs used to require users to prick their fingers to test their blood sugar, newer CGMs embody a small sensor that goes beneath the skin. The sensor will then transmit readings of your glucose ranges to a system that will analyze them. Increasingly, individuals who aren’t diabetic, together with elite athletes, are utilizing CGMs to get a extra granular sense of their metabolic health. However, CGMs nonetheless require a medical prescription, and their use by people who haven’t been diagnosed with diabetes has generated debate within the medical group. Other doctors level to the more than a hundred and twenty million Americans who either already have diabetes or BloodVitals SPO2 are prediabetic. Peter Attia, M.D., who co-authored the bestselling guide, Outlive: The Science and Art of Longevity, makes the case that the standard blood sugar checks that patients get yearly don’t reveal daily spikes that may signal a brewing problem. "In the overwhelming majority of instances, today’s regular individual is tomorrow’s diabetic patient if something isn’t accomplished to detect and prevent this slide," Attia writes. Fluctuating glucose levels have also been associated with an elevated danger of coronary heart disease, BloodVitals SPO2 most cancers, BloodVitals SPO2 device and Alzheimer’s illness, he notes.
